The Manager of Internal Communications is responsible for shaping ABBYY’s employer brand, fostering employee engagement, and driving a cohesive internal communications strategy. This role ensures that ABBYY’s culture, values, and EVP (Employer Value Proposition) are effectively communicated both internally and externally. As a strategic partner to leadership, this individual will advise executives on communication best practices, employer branding initiatives, and workforce engagement strategies. Key Responsibilities

Internal Communications & Employee Engagement

  • Internal Communications Ecosystem: Own and optimize reputed company internal channels (intranet, email, MS Teams, newsletters, videoconferencing, etc.) to ensure clarity, consistency, and engagement
  • CEO & Executive Communications: Partner with leadership to craft messages, town halls, newsletters, and company-wide announcements
  • HR Communications: Partner with HR to drive strategic messaging across the employee lifecycle (onboarding, performance, development, offboarding)
  • Change Management: Partner with the business to support organizational transformation and culture initiatives with clear, empathetic communication

  • Employee Experience: Partner with the business to create programs that foster belonging, recognition, and retention (e.g., awards, milestone celebrations)
  • Internal Events: Partner with leadership, HR and Admin functions to plan global and team meetings, summits, and corporate events (virtual/in-person)

Employer Branding & Talent Attraction

  • EVP Development & Activation: Define, refine, and globally promote ABBYY's Employer Value Proposition (EVP) to differentiate us in the talent market
